WebNov 17, 2024 · 1. American Standard. Among the most prominent brands in the United States’ HVAC market is American Standard. Furnaces from this manufacturer are durable, featuring an average shelf-life of up to 20 years. The company offers 14 gas furnaces with AFUE ratings between 80% and 97.3%. WebHomeowners choose to use furnaces to heat their homes for a few different reasons. First and foremost is the efficient with which furnaces are able to heat a home. Their forced–air distribution style of heating allows for a quick and effective performance. Plus, modern furnaces are more efficient than ever before.

WebMost U.S. homes are heated with either furnaces or boilers. Furnaces heat air and distribute the heated air through the house using ducts.
